Ensuring Accuracy in Urine Sample Collection: Training, Protocols, and Quality Control

  • Importance of Accuracy in Urine Sample Collection

    Urine sample collection is a critical component of medical diagnostics and plays a key role in detecting substances like glucose or protein in the body. Accurate and reliable urine testing is essential for diagnosing various medical conditions, monitoring treatment effectiveness, and ensuring overall patient health. Therefore, healthcare professionals must ensure accuracy in urine sample collection to provide patients with the best possible care.

    Role of Phlebotomists and Medical Lab Technicians

    Phlebotomists and medical lab technicians are responsible for collecting, handling, and processing urine samples for testing. They play a crucial role in ensuring the accuracy and reliability of Test Results. Proper training and education for these professionals are essential to equip them with the necessary knowledge and skills to perform urine sample collection accurately and efficiently.

    Standardized Protocols and Guidelines

    Following standardized protocols and guidelines for urine sample collection is crucial in minimizing errors and ensuring consistent and reliable Test Results. Healthcare facilities must have clear and well-defined procedures in place for urine sample collection to maintain quality and accuracy. These protocols should include instructions for proper sample collection, handling, storage, and transportation to the laboratory.

    Quality Control Measures

    Regular Quality Control measures are essential to monitor and maintain the accuracy and reliability of urine sample testing. Healthcare facilities should implement quality assurance programs that include regular calibration of equipment, Proficiency Testing, and ongoing education and training for staff. These measures help identify and correct any issues that may affect the accuracy of Test Results.

    Continuing Education and Training

    Continuing Education and training are key in ensuring that healthcare professionals stay updated on the latest developments and best practices in urine sample collection and testing. Ongoing education helps phlebotomists and medical lab technicians improve their skills, stay current with industry standards, and enhance the quality of care they provide to patients. By investing in education and training, healthcare facilities can ensure that their staff is well-equipped to maintain accuracy and reliability in urine sample testing.
